From 3a492beb68c2dcd3bfbe67e2e912917eb89dd839 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Moreno=20i=20Caireta=2C=20I=C3=B1igo?= <inigo.moreno@tecnalia.com> Date: Tue, 31 Aug 2021 14:48:33 +0200 Subject: [PATCH 1/3] Updated gitlab ci templates --- .gitlab-industrial-ci-kinetic-no-rosinstall.yml | 14 ++++++++++++++ .gitlab-industrial-ci-kinetic-with-rosinstall.yml | 14 ++++++++++++++ 2 files changed, 28 insertions(+) diff --git a/.gitlab-industrial-ci-kinetic-no-rosinstall.yml b/.gitlab-industrial-ci-kinetic-no-rosinstall.yml index 14ba3a9..52f541f 100644 --- a/.gitlab-industrial-ci-kinetic-no-rosinstall.yml +++ b/.gitlab-industrial-ci-kinetic-no-rosinstall.yml @@ -47,6 +47,8 @@ industrial_ci_kinetic: when: never -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 when: never + -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 + when: never - when: always industrial_ci_melodic: @@ -57,8 +59,20 @@ industrial_ci_melodic: rules: - if: $CI_COMMIT_TAG when: never + -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 + when: never -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 +industrial_ci_noetic: + extends: .industrial_ci + variables: + ROS_DISTRO: noetic + DOCKER_IMAGE: "${ARTIFACT_DOCKER_URL}/flexbotics-base-devel:${ROS_DISTRO}" + rules: + - if: $CI_COMMIT_TAG + when: never + -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 + industrial_ci_kinetic_deploy: extends: .industrial_ci variables: diff --git a/.gitlab-industrial-ci-kinetic-with-rosinstall.yml b/.gitlab-industrial-ci-kinetic-with-rosinstall.yml index 490770c..80afb7a 100644 --- a/.gitlab-industrial-ci-kinetic-with-rosinstall.yml +++ b/.gitlab-industrial-ci-kinetic-with-rosinstall.yml @@ -49,6 +49,8 @@ industrial_ci_kinetic: when: never -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 when: never + -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 + when: never - when: always industrial_ci_melodic: @@ -59,8 +61,20 @@ industrial_ci_melodic: rules: - if: $CI_COMMIT_TAG when: never + -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 + when: never -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 +industrial_ci_noetic: + extends: .industrial_ci + variables: + ROS_DISTRO: noetic + DOCKER_IMAGE: "${ARTIFACT_DOCKER_URL}/flexbotics-base-devel:${ROS_DISTRO}" + rules: + - if: $CI_COMMIT_TAG + when: never + -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 + industrial_ci_kinetic_deploy: extends: .industrial_ci variables: -- GitLab From e9d0e07447e68e2725209964bad423a9f3d4901f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?I=C3=B1igo=20Moreno?= <inigo.moreno@tecnalia.com> Date: Thu, 2 Sep 2021 12:06:42 +0200 Subject: [PATCH 2/3] Fix missing supression for melodic branches --- .gitlab-industrial-ci-kinetic-no-rosinstall.yml | 2 ++ .gitlab-industrial-ci-kinetic-with-rosinstall.yml | 2 ++ 2 files changed, 4 insertions(+) diff --git a/.gitlab-industrial-ci-kinetic-no-rosinstall.yml b/.gitlab-industrial-ci-kinetic-no-rosinstall.yml index 43aeb72..aa3c07c 100644 --- a/.gitlab-industrial-ci-kinetic-no-rosinstall.yml +++ b/.gitlab-industrial-ci-kinetic-no-rosinstall.yml @@ -71,6 +71,8 @@ industrial_ci_noetic: rules: - if: $CI_COMMIT_TAG when: never + -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 + when: never -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 industrial_ci_kinetic_deploy: diff --git a/.gitlab-industrial-ci-kinetic-with-rosinstall.yml b/.gitlab-industrial-ci-kinetic-with-rosinstall.yml index a34d900..6c41ea7 100644 --- a/.gitlab-industrial-ci-kinetic-with-rosinstall.yml +++ b/.gitlab-industrial-ci-kinetic-with-rosinstall.yml @@ -73,6 +73,8 @@ industrial_ci_noetic: rules: - if: $CI_COMMIT_TAG when: never + -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 + when: never -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 industrial_ci_kinetic_deploy: -- GitLab From 92da81d92b6e3357baa5e9d2663e26779d5e39c5 Mon Sep 17 00:00:00 2001 From: Jon Azpiazu <jon.azpiazu@tecnalia.com> Date: Fri, 3 Sep 2021 09:29:26 +0200 Subject: [PATCH 3/3] Remove uneeded exceptions --- .gitlab-industrial-ci-kinetic-no-rosinstall.yml | 4 ---- .gitlab-industrial-ci-kinetic-with-rosinstall.yml | 4 ---- 2 files changed, 8 deletions(-) diff --git a/.gitlab-industrial-ci-kinetic-no-rosinstall.yml b/.gitlab-industrial-ci-kinetic-no-rosinstall.yml index aa3c07c..d5cc20d 100644 --- a/.gitlab-industrial-ci-kinetic-no-rosinstall.yml +++ b/.gitlab-industrial-ci-kinetic-no-rosinstall.yml @@ -59,8 +59,6 @@ industrial_ci_melodic: rules: - if: $CI_COMMIT_TAG when: never - -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 - when: never -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 industrial_ci_noetic: @@ -71,8 +69,6 @@ industrial_ci_noetic: rules: - if: $CI_COMMIT_TAG when: never - -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 - when: never -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 industrial_ci_kinetic_deploy: diff --git a/.gitlab-industrial-ci-kinetic-with-rosinstall.yml b/.gitlab-industrial-ci-kinetic-with-rosinstall.yml index 6c41ea7..643b46b 100644 --- a/.gitlab-industrial-ci-kinetic-with-rosinstall.yml +++ b/.gitlab-industrial-ci-kinetic-with-rosinstall.yml @@ -61,8 +61,6 @@ industrial_ci_melodic: rules: - if: $CI_COMMIT_TAG when: never - -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 - when: never -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 industrial_ci_noetic: @@ -73,8 +71,6 @@ industrial_ci_noetic: rules: - if: $CI_COMMIT_TAG when: never - - if: $CI_COMMIT_REF_NAME =~ /^melodic-.*/ - when: never - if: $CI_COMMIT_REF_NAME =~ /^noetic-.*/ industrial_ci_kinetic_deploy: -- GitLab